    Wouldn't go that far. Miller is much more skilled defensively and can handle the ball better, but as far as their "role" on the team. Role being the key word here... He does almost the exact same thing just as efficient, and makes 1/6 of what they make. Tell me that doesn't hold trade value please.

    FYI - I am not sticking up for Adelman here but -

    He has played Budinger and Battier over TWilliams because of their "role" in the offense. He knows exactly what they can do and trusts them to perform their jobs effectively.

    Once again, Im not saying they are better players, but they are role players. TWill is not. Adelman would have to change alot of the ways he runs his offense with the second or first unit, and anyone who knows a stubborn old man knows that CHANGE isn't exactly their favorite word.

    For the record, YES I believe Terrence Williams is more talented than Battier or Budinger. I say play him, but I UNDERSTAND why Adelman hasn't played him yet and I UNDERSTAND why Morey and Les don't get in the way of the coaches.
